By the way, our plotter is down at work, so I can't plot anything, but I'm able to print to our standard A-Size 8 1/2 x 11 printer. Attached are some settings I used and it printed to scale perfectly. Not as user-friendly as it could be, but I've gotten my money's worth (haha, it's free).
On the Print screen, hit the "Additional Options" to see the , umm additional options.
Covered by the bottom text under the "Specify Window", check the checkbox that says "Print only area with specified window".

Anyhow, my question has to do with the model space display area. How do I turn on the rulers for the x and y dimension ? I can't seem to find anywhere to do this.
Thanks
I haven't seen that function, but what you could do is turn on Grid to use as guidelines.
Right-click the Grid button on the bottom, choose settings, and change the horizontal and vertical display spacing to 1", 6", or whatever works best for you.
As for the DXF, just save it as an r14 ASCII DXF and that seems to work with everything.

I have not been able to output hpgl files nor print to a HP plotter in a file. When I select my plotter to print it only lets me select a ps or pdf file type. Am I missing something ? I do not have a real HP plotter.
Thanks
Anytime you want to print to a new printer you have to install a printer driver. Normally you don't save a HPGL file you print to a HPGL device. SO I always just loaded a HPGL plotter driver then printed to that as a print to file using that driver for the sudo plotter file.
Its been a while but it seems as if some of the old Tektronix drivers worked best..
